Output 19f387909fc8299be201913863f1eda2f65e4f4c534b282f1ec6e9eb4a8f0903:1

value
17330618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aaa43a391ee77711c6085a7cbb57c2385f86780 OP_EQUAL
address
MEhxCnp4YCDdDaetbmxq68nAECioKqtP9z
transaction
19f387909fc8299be201913863f1eda2f65e4f4c534b282f1ec6e9eb4a8f0903
spent
true